Skip to content

Commit b3521df

Browse files
authored
Docs: fix links and move duration description to partials (#104)
1 parent b7f9ead commit b3521df

File tree

9 files changed

+71
-442
lines changed

9 files changed

+71
-442
lines changed

openig-doc/src/main/asciidoc/gateway-guide/appendix-multiple-sps.adoc

Lines changed: 5 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-12,7 +12,7 @@
1212
information: "Portions copyright [year] [name of copyright owner]".
1313

1414
Copyright 2017 ForgeRock AS.
15-
Portions Copyright 2024 3A Systems LLC.
15+
Portions Copyright 2024-2025 3A Systems LLC.
1616
////
1717
1818
:figure-caption!:
@@ -47,19 +47,19 @@ a|xref:#prepare-network-multi[Preparing the Network]
4747
a|Prepare the configuration for two OpenIG service providers.
4848
a|xref:#prepare-cot-multi[Configuring the Circle of Trust]
4949
50-
xref:#prepare-saml-conf1-multi[Configuring the Service Provider for Application One]
50+
xref:#prepare-saml-conf1-multi[Configuring the Service Provider for Application One]
5151
52-
xref:#prepare-saml-conf2-multi[Configuring the Service Provider for Application Two]
52+
xref:#prepare-saml-conf2-multi[Configuring the Service Provider for Application Two]
5353
5454
a|Import the service provider configurations into OpenAM.
5555
a|xref:#multisp-create-saml-entities[Importing Service Provider Configurations Into OpenAM]
5656
5757
a|Add OpenIG routes.
5858
a|xref:#multisp-conf[Preparing the Base Configuration File]
5959
60-
xref:#multisp-conf-sp1[Preparing Routes for Application One]
60+
xref:#multisp-conf-sp1[Preparing Routes for Application One]
6161
62-
xref:#multisp-conf-sp2[Preparing Routes for Application Two]
62+
xref:#multisp-conf-sp2[Preparing Routes for Application Two]
6363
|===
6464
6565

openig-doc/src/main/asciidoc/gateway-guide/chap-federation.adoc

Lines changed: 6 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-12,7 +12,7 @@
1212
information: "Portions copyright [year] [name of copyright owner]".
1313

1414
Copyright 2017 ForgeRock AS.
15-
Portions Copyright 2024 3A Systems LLC.
15+
Portions Copyright 2024-2025 3A Systems LLC.
1616
////
1717
1818
:figure-caption!:
@@ -93,16 +93,17 @@ a|xref:#prepare-network[Preparing the Network]
9393
a|Configure OpenAM As an IDP.
9494
a|xref:#set-up-openam[ Setting Up OpenAM for This Tutorial ]
9595
96-
xref:#hosted-id[ Setting Up a Hosted Identity Provider ]
96+
xref:#hosted-id[ Setting Up a Hosted Identity Provider ]
9797
98-
xref:#fedlet[ Setting up a Fedlet ]
98+
xref:#fedlet[ Setting up a Fedlet ]
9999
100100
a|Configuring OpenIG as a SP.
101101
a|xref:#copy-conf-files[ Retrieve the Fedlet Configuration Files ]
102102
103-
xref:#route-credential-injection[ Adding a Route for Credential Injection ]
103+
xref:#route-credential-injection[ Adding a Route for Credential Injection ]
104+
105+
xref:#route-saml-fed[ Adding a Route for SAML Federation ]
104106
105-
xref:#route-saml-fed[ Adding a Route for SAML Federation ]
106107
|===
107108
108109
[#d2528e3373]
Lines changed: 41 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,41 @@
1+
////
2+
The contents of this file are subject to the terms of the Common Development and
3+
Distribution License (the License). You may not use this file except in compliance with the
4+
License.
5+
6+
You can obtain a copy of the License at legal/CDDLv1.0.txt. See the License for the
7+
specific language governing permission and limitations under the License.
8+
9+
When distributing Covered Software, include this CDDL Header Notice in each file and include
10+
the License file at legal/CDDLv1.0.txt. If applicable, add the following below the CDDL
11+
Header, with the fields enclosed by brackets [] replaced by your own identifying
12+
information: "Portions copyright [year] [name of copyright owner]".
13+
14+
Copyright 2025 3A Systems LLC.
15+
////
16+
+
17+
A link:{apidocs-url}/index.html?org/forgerock/openig/util/Duration.html[duration, window=\_blank] is a lapse of time expressed in English, such as `23 hours 59 minutes and 59 seconds`.
18+
+
19+
Durations are not case sensitive.
20+
+
21+
Negative durations are not supported.
22+
+
23+
The following units can be used in durations:
24+
25+
* `indefinite`, `infinity`, `undefined`, `unlimited`: unlimited duration
26+
27+
* `zero`, `disabled`: zero-length duration
28+
29+
* `days`, `day`, `d`: days
30+
31+
* `hours`, `hour`, `h`: hours
32+
33+
* `minutes`, `minute`, `min`, `m`: minutes
34+
35+
* `seconds`, `second`, `sec`, `s`: seconds
36+
37+
* `milliseconds`, `millisecond`, `millisec`, `millis`, `milli`, `ms`: milliseconds
38+
39+
* `microseconds`, `microsecond`, `microsec`, `micros`, `micro`, `us`: microseconds
40+
41+
* `nanoseconds`, `nanosecond`, `nanosec`, `nanos`, `nano`, `ns`: nanoseconds

openig-doc/src/main/asciidoc/reference/audit-conf.adoc

Lines changed: 6 additions & 154 deletions
Original file line numberDiff line numberDiff line change
@@ -339,32 +339,7 @@ This password is used for the keystore and for private keys. For details, see xr
339339
`"signatureInterval"`: __duration, required__::
340340
The time interval after which to insert a signature in the CSV file. This duration must not be zero, and must not be unlimited.
341341
+
342-
A link:{apidocs-url}/index.html?org/forgerock/openig/util/Duration.html[duration, window=\_blank] is a lapse of time expressed in English, such as `23 hours 59 minutes and 59 seconds`.
343-
344-
Durations are not case sensitive.
345-
346-
Negative durations are not supported.
347-
348-
The following units can be used in durations:
349-
350-
* `indefinite`, `infinity`, `undefined`, `unlimited`: unlimited duration
351-
352-
* `zero`, `disabled`: zero-length duration
353-
354-
* `days`, `day`, `d`: days
355-
356-
* `hours`, `hour`, `h`: hours
357-
358-
* `minutes`, `minute`, `min`, `m`: minutes
359-
360-
* `seconds`, `second`, `sec`, `s`: seconds
361-
362-
* `milliseconds`, `millisecond`, `millisec`, `millis`, `milli`, `ms`: milliseconds
363-
364-
* `microseconds`, `microsecond`, `microsec`, `micros`, `micro`, `us`: microseconds
365-
366-
* `nanoseconds`, `nanosecond`, `nanosec`, `nanos`, `nano`, `ns`: nanoseconds
367-
342+
include::../partials/sec-duration-description.adoc[]
368343
369344
====
370345
@@ -431,35 +406,10 @@ Default: `-yyyy.MM.dd-HH.mm.ss`, where __yyyy__ characters are replaced with the
431406
432407
`"rotationInterval"`: __duration, optional__::
433408
The time interval after which to rotate log files. This duration must not be zero.
434-
435409
+
436410
This has the effect of enabling time-based file rotation.
437411
+
438-
A link:{apidocs-url}/index.html?org/forgerock/openig/util/Duration.html[duration, window=\_blank] is a lapse of time expressed in English, such as `23 hours 59 minutes and 59 seconds`.
439-
440-
Durations are not case sensitive.
441-
442-
Negative durations are not supported.
443-
444-
The following units can be used in durations:
445-
446-
* `indefinite`, `infinity`, `undefined`, `unlimited`: unlimited duration
447-
448-
* `zero`, `disabled`: zero-length duration
449-
450-
* `days`, `day`, `d`: days
451-
452-
* `hours`, `hour`, `h`: hours
453-
454-
* `minutes`, `minute`, `min`, `m`: minutes
455-
456-
* `seconds`, `second`, `sec`, `s`: seconds
457-
458-
* `milliseconds`, `millisecond`, `millisec`, `millis`, `milli`, `ms`: milliseconds
459-
460-
* `microseconds`, `microsecond`, `microsec`, `micros`, `micro`, `us`: microseconds
461-
462-
* `nanoseconds`, `nanosecond`, `nanosec`, `nanos`, `nano`, `ns`: nanoseconds
412+
include::../partials/sec-duration-description.adoc[]
463413
464414
465415
`"rotationTimes"`: __array of durations, optional__::
@@ -476,67 +426,17 @@ The following example schedules rotation six and twelve hours after midnight:
476426
+
477427
This has the effect of enabling time-based file rotation.
478428
+
479-
A link:{apidocs-url}/index.html?org/forgerock/openig/util/Duration.html[duration, window=\_blank] is a lapse of time expressed in English, such as `23 hours 59 minutes and 59 seconds`.
480-
481-
Durations are not case sensitive.
482-
483-
Negative durations are not supported.
484-
485-
The following units can be used in durations:
486-
487-
* `indefinite`, `infinity`, `undefined`, `unlimited`: unlimited duration
488-
489-
* `zero`, `disabled`: zero-length duration
490-
491-
* `days`, `day`, `d`: days
492-
493-
* `hours`, `hour`, `h`: hours
494-
495-
* `minutes`, `minute`, `min`, `m`: minutes
496-
497-
* `seconds`, `second`, `sec`, `s`: seconds
498-
499-
* `milliseconds`, `millisecond`, `millisec`, `millis`, `milli`, `ms`: milliseconds
500-
501-
* `microseconds`, `microsecond`, `microsec`, `micros`, `micro`, `us`: microseconds
502-
503-
* `nanoseconds`, `nanosecond`, `nanosec`, `nanos`, `nano`, `ns`: nanoseconds
429+
include::../partials/sec-duration-description.adoc[]
504430
505431
506432
====
507433
508434
`"rotationRetentionCheckInterval"`: __duration, optional__::
509435
The time interval after which to check file rotation and retention policies for updates.
510-
511436
+
512437
Default: 5 seconds
513438
+
514-
A link:{apidocs-url}/index.html?org/forgerock/openig/util/Duration.html[duration, window=\_blank] is a lapse of time expressed in English, such as `23 hours 59 minutes and 59 seconds`.
515-
516-
Durations are not case sensitive.
517-
518-
Negative durations are not supported.
519-
520-
The following units can be used in durations:
521-
522-
* `indefinite`, `infinity`, `undefined`, `unlimited`: unlimited duration
523-
524-
* `zero`, `disabled`: zero-length duration
525-
526-
* `days`, `day`, `d`: days
527-
528-
* `hours`, `hour`, `h`: hours
529-
530-
* `minutes`, `minute`, `min`, `m`: minutes
531-
532-
* `seconds`, `second`, `sec`, `s`: seconds
533-
534-
* `milliseconds`, `millisecond`, `millisec`, `millis`, `milli`, `ms`: milliseconds
535-
536-
* `microseconds`, `microsecond`, `microsec`, `micros`, `micro`, `us`: microseconds
537-
538-
* `nanoseconds`, `nanosecond`, `nanosec`, `nanos`, `nano`, `ns`: nanoseconds
539-
439+
include::../partials/sec-duration-description.adoc[]
540440
541441
--
542442
@@ -738,31 +638,7 @@ The interval at which to send buffered event messages to the database.
738638
+
739639
This interval must be greater than 0 if buffering is enabled.
740640
+
741-
A link:{apidocs-url}/index.html?org/forgerock/openig/util/Duration.html[duration, window=\_blank] is a lapse of time expressed in English, such as `23 hours 59 minutes and 59 seconds`.
742-
743-
Durations are not case sensitive.
744-
745-
Negative durations are not supported.
746-
747-
The following units can be used in durations:
748-
749-
* `indefinite`, `infinity`, `undefined`, `unlimited`: unlimited duration
750-
751-
* `zero`, `disabled`: zero-length duration
752-
753-
* `days`, `day`, `d`: days
754-
755-
* `hours`, `hour`, `h`: hours
756-
757-
* `minutes`, `minute`, `min`, `m`: minutes
758-
759-
* `seconds`, `second`, `sec`, `s`: seconds
760-
761-
* `milliseconds`, `millisecond`, `millisec`, `millis`, `milli`, `ms`: milliseconds
762-
763-
* `microseconds`, `microsecond`, `microsec`, `micros`, `micro`, `us`: microseconds
764-
765-
* `nanoseconds`, `nanosecond`, `nanosec`, `nanos`, `nano`, `ns`: nanoseconds
641+
include::../partials/sec-duration-description.adoc[]
766642
767643
768644
`"autoFlush"`: __boolean, optional__::
@@ -1330,31 +1206,7 @@ The interval at which to send buffered event messages to Elasticsearch. If buffe
13301206
+
13311207
Default: 1 second
13321208
+
1333-
A link:{apidocs-url}/index.html?org/forgerock/openig/util/Duration.html[duration, window=\_blank] is a lapse of time expressed in English, such as `23 hours 59 minutes and 59 seconds`.
1334-
1335-
Durations are not case sensitive.
1336-
1337-
Negative durations are not supported.
1338-
1339-
The following units can be used in durations:
1340-
1341-
* `indefinite`, `infinity`, `undefined`, `unlimited`: unlimited duration
1342-
1343-
* `zero`, `disabled`: zero-length duration
1344-
1345-
* `days`, `day`, `d`: days
1346-
1347-
* `hours`, `hour`, `h`: hours
1348-
1349-
* `minutes`, `minute`, `min`, `m`: minutes
1350-
1351-
* `seconds`, `second`, `sec`, `s`: seconds
1352-
1353-
* `milliseconds`, `millisecond`, `millisec`, `millis`, `milli`, `ms`: milliseconds
1354-
1355-
* `microseconds`, `microsecond`, `microsec`, `micros`, `micro`, `us`: microseconds
1356-
1357-
* `nanoseconds`, `nanosecond`, `nanosec`, `nanos`, `nano`, `ns`: nanoseconds
1209+
include::../partials/sec-duration-description.adoc[]
13581210
13591211
13601212
`"maxBatchedEvents"`: __number, optional__::

0 commit comments

Comments
 (0)